A. Ana bought a table having an area of
(x2 + 10x + 25)square meters. If the
table is a square, what is the measure
of its side?​

Answer:

The side length of the table is x + 5

Step-by-step explanation:

To solve this, you need only take the square root of the area:

[tex]\sqrt{x^2 + 10x + 25}\\= \sqrt{(x + 5)^2}\\= x + 5[/tex]

So the side length of the table is x + 5
